How to Play Multihand Blackjack?

The interface is built for speed, letting players move through several hands with minimal clicks.

1: Select Your Hands

Choose how many hands to play in the round and set a bet for each one individually.

2: Deal the Cards

Press Deal to receive two cards for every active hand while the dealer shows one card.

3: Play Each Hand

Go through each hand one at a time, choosing to Hit, Stand, Double, or Split as needed.

4: Dealer Completes Their Hand

Once all player hands are finished, the dealer draws according to standard house rules.

5: Review Your Results

Each hand is settled independently, with wins, losses, and pushes calculated separately per hand.

Game Features

Multihand Blackjack keeps traditional rules intact while letting players control the pace of their session.

Multiple Simultaneous Hands

Players can bet on and play several hands per round, increasing the volume of decisions and payouts in one sitting.

Standard Blackjack Rules

The dealer follows fixed rules for drawing on soft and hard totals, keeping outcomes consistent and predictable.

Double Down and Split

Players can double their bet on strong totals or split matching pairs into two separate, independently played hands.

Rebet and Repeat Options

A quick rebet function lets players repeat their previous wager instantly without resetting the betting panel.

Low House Edge

With a 99.23% RTP, the game maintains one of the lower house edges among standard online blackjack tables.
